经验分享:SecureCRT远程登录树莓派开发板

初次接触树莓派开发板,摸索了一天,终于弄清了如何利用SecureCRT远程登录开发板。

要登录到树莓派上,需要解决以下问题:

  1. 让树莓派开发板先连接上自己的局域网;
  2. 获取树莓派的动态IP地址;
  3. ssh使能;
  4. 知道登录时的用户名以及密码。

上述问题中第四个问题可以直接解决,刚买来的树莓派开发板默认的初始用户名是pi,密码是raspberry。

树莓派连接局域网

树莓派自带网线接口和无线网卡,支持无线连接和有限连接,但是要实现连接需要在其SD卡的boot分区里写入网络配置文件wpa_supplicant.conf。

方法:

  1. 将树莓派的SD卡取出,插入到TF读卡器中,再将读卡器插入到电脑的USB接口;
  2. 此时在Windows资源管理器里会多出来两个分区,进入其中的boot分区,在boot分区创建文件wpa_supplicant.conf;
  3. 在文件中写入以下内容(以连接无线网为例):
country=CN
update_config=1
ctrl_interface=/var/run/wpa_supplicant.conf

network=
{
	ssid="WiFi-Name"
	scan_ssid=1
	psk="WiFi-Password"
	psk_mgmt=WPA-PSK
	priority=1
}

其中update_config=1表示启动网络的更新,ctrl_interface 表示指定网络接口文件在树莓派stretch系列系统中的路径,ssid和psk直接写入自己无线网的名称和密码,psk_mgmt表示指定WiFi的加密算法是WPA算法,priority表示网络连接的优先级,此参数在多WiFi环境下设置才有用。

确认文件写入无误后,保存退出,将SD卡重新装上树莓派开发板。树莓派上电后,打开WiFi,此时的树莓派开发板就可以正常连接无线网了。

知道IP地址

如何知道树莓派的IP,取决于你自己所使用局域网的网关。可以直接登录上自己局域网的网关来查找。本人连接时使用的是360WiFi,所以可以直接在"已连接的手机"一栏中查看到自己树莓派的IP地址。

如果是使用自己的路由器连接上网的,可以在路由器上查看到默认网关,然后直接登录到自己的默认网关上即可查看到已连接的设备,设备名为“Raspberrypi“的设备即为自己已连接上网络的树莓派开发板,此时就可以直接查看其IP了。

ssh使能

此步骤很简单,重新在树莓派SD卡上的boot分区写入一个内容为空的文件ssh即可。

远程登录

打开自己的SecureCRT,利用快速连接模式,准确输入自己刚刚获知的树莓派IP,和用户名pi,即可建立连接,由于是无线登录,连接速度会比较慢。如果提示“Connected time out”,表示此时连接失败,如果是路由器自身网速的原因,建议把路由器重启,或检查一下自身电脑主机是否已经连接到与树莓派相同的局域网。

之后准确输入用户pi的密码raspberry,即可登录成功,此时会出现以下画面:
在这里插入图片描述

到这里,SecureCRT就已经成功远程登录上树莓派stretch系列开发板了。

猜你喜欢

转载自blog.csdn.net/Donald_Shallwing/article/details/82820065
今日推荐